* Lakshmanan & Parkash (1980) studied the nature and function of the layer of muscle fiber in the prepuce. The authors discovered the whorled pattern that produces a sphincter. They commented on the manner in which the [[foreskin]] is held close to the [[glans penis]]. They were the first to describe the [[gliding action]] of the foreskin that facilitates intercourse.<ref name="lakshmanan1980">{{REFjournal

==A new surgical technique from India==
Gupta, Mehta, & Gupta (2021), working in India, have described a new surgical technique to provide coverage of the [[glans penis]] at all times, including tumescent, for men who were involuntarily [[circumcised]] in childhood or who had a congenitally short prepuce ([[foreskin]]). The procedure has been performed on 46 patients with apparent complete success, although penetrating sexual performance has not been evaluated.<ref name="gupta2021">{{REFjournal
